MySQL-Paginierung: Doppelabfrage-Dilemma
Bei der Implementierung der Paginierung in MySQL umfasst ein gängiger Ansatz zwei Abfragen: eine zur Ermittlung der Gesamtzahl der Ergebnisse und eine weitere, um die Ergebnisse einzuschränken. Diese Doppelabfragemethode kann einen Leistungsaufwand verursachen.
Es stellt sich die Frage: Gibt es eine Möglichkeit, sowohl die Gesamtergebniszahl abzurufen als auch die Ergebnisse in einer einzigen Abfrage zu begrenzen? Die Antwort lautet: Nein, dieser doppelte Abfrageprozess ist ein grundlegender Aspekt der MySQL-Paginierung.
Es gibt jedoch Techniken, um die Auswirkungen auf die Leistung zu mildern:
Letztendlich die Doppelabfrage Der Ansatz bleibt eine zuverlässige und effiziente Lösung für die Paginierung in MySQL. Durch die Nutzung von Caching-Techniken können die Auswirkungen auf die Leistung minimiert und gleichzeitig genaue Paginierungsergebnisse sichergestellt werden.
Das obige ist der detaillierte Inhalt vonMySQL-Paginierung: Kann ich das Problem mit zwei Abfragen vermeiden?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!